How we grade nursing homes
What data goes into a grade?
CMS Care Compare: Nurse staffing (30), Health inspections (30), Quality measures (25), Penalties (15). Each metric is percentile-ranked against Virginia facilities in the same size band; A ≥ 80, B ≥ 65, C ≥ 50, D ≥ 35, F below. Facilities with under 60% of data are shown as "Not graded".
Can a facility pay to improve its grade?
No. Grades are computed from public data and have no editable field. Nothing on this page is sponsored.
Is a grade a substitute for visiting?
No. Use it to shortlist, then visit, ask for the latest inspection report, and talk to residents' families.
